Output 84305ff7f37afd23996eadb2d4d4d24c17efc976a65114731dde2b8191c7e7cf:9

value
674205
script pubkey
OP_0 OP_PUSHBYTES_20 3c75abb22b01c6cb7161f52710b83070d4bd8119
address
bc1q8366hv3tq8rvkutp75n3pwpswr2tmqger30eq2
transaction
84305ff7f37afd23996eadb2d4d4d24c17efc976a65114731dde2b8191c7e7cf
spent
true